Captains Win Nail-Biter in 10
|
The Tallahassee Captains had to weather a strong performance from Albuquerque pitcher Jason McConville before claiming a 2-1 win in 10 innings. McConville went 7.2 innings and allowed no runs. The win was credited to 29-year old right-handed pitcher Martin Andrade in relief. His record improves to 2-0. Joe Kean took the loss. Tallahassee is clipping along at 18-9.
Tallahassee used the timely hitting of Melvin Cintron to seize the win. The first baseman stroked a run-scoring single in the top of the tenth inning to put the Captains on top, 2-1. It was his only hit in 5 at-bats, but it was a game-changer.
"Baseball is such a beautiful game," said Cintron. "Anything can happen on any night, and that's why you don't dwell on what happened yesterday. Just look forward and trust you're going to have positive results."
